Common procedures

Preparation
≥Press [THEATER] to switch the remote control to operate this unit.
≥Press [DVD] to select the DVD drive.
≥Insert a disc (➡ 10).
≥[RAM] Release protection (➡ below).
1
While stopped
Press [FUNCTIONS].
2
Press [3, 4] to select "To Others"
and press [ENTER].
3
Press [3, 4] to select, "DVD
Management" and press [ENTER].
Select which step 4 to perform depending on what you want to
do next.
To return to the previous screen
Press [RETURN].
To exit the screen
Press [RETURN] several times.

Providing a name for a disc

[RAM] [-R] [-R]DL] [-RW‹V›] [+R] [+R]DL] [+RW]
After performing steps 1–3 (➡ above)
4
Press [3, 4] to select "Disc Name"
and press [ENTER].
➡ 29, Entering text
≥The disc name is displayed in the DVD Management window.
≥[-R] [-R]DL] [-RW‹V›] [+R] [+R]DL] With a finalized disc, the name
is displayed on the Top Menu.
≥[+RW] The disc name is displayed only if you play the disc on
other equipment.

Deleting all titles and playlists
—Delete all titles
[RAM]
After performing steps 1–3 (➡ left)
4
Press [3, 4] to select "Delete all
titles" and press [ENTER].
5
Press [2, 1] to select "Yes" and
press [ENTER].
6
Press [2, 1] to select "Start" and
press [ENTER].
A message appears when finished.
7
Press [ENTER].
[Note]
≥Once deleted, the recorded contents are lost and cannot be
restored. Make certain before proceeding.
≥Deleting all video titles will result in all playlists also being deleted.
≥Delete does not work if one or more titles are protected.
Deleting all the contents of a disc
—Format Disc
[RAM] [-RW‹V›] [+RW] [-RW‹VR›]
[+R] [+R]DL] (New disc only)
[Note]
Formatting deletes all contents (including computer data),
and they cannot be restored. Check carefully before
proceeding. The contents are deleted when you format it even if
you have set protection.
After performing steps 1–3 (➡ left)
4
Press [3, 4] to select, "Format Disc"
and press [ENTER].
5
Press [2, 1] to select "Yes" and
press [ENTER].
6
Press [2, 1] to select "Start" and
press [ENTER].
A message appears when formatting is finished.
[Note]
≥Do not disconnect the AC mains lead while formatting.
This can render the disc unusable.
≥Formatting normally takes a few minutes, however it may
take up to a maximum of 70 minutes ([RAM]).
7
Press [ENTER].
[Note]
≥[-R] [-R]DL] [CD] Formatting cannot be performed on the disc.
≥[-RW‹V›] [-RW‹VR›] You can format only as DVD-Video format on this
unit.
≥When a disc has been formatted using this unit, it may not be
possible to use it on any other equipment.
To stop formatting [RAM]
Press [RETURN].
≥You can cancel formatting if it takes more than 2 minutes. The disc
must be reformatted if you do this.
